An Ancient Tragedy: Director Sarna Lapine and The Rape of Lucretia
Who was Lucretia? A woman violated, a symbol against the dangers of tyranny, perhaps a mere legend—yet she endures after thousands of years and hundreds of artistic depictions. As we look to BLO’s upcoming production of Britten’s The Rape of Lucretia, we consider this allegory of political upheaval, sexual violence, and the struggle for power, […]
King’s Chapel Choir sings Spirituals!
The King’s Chapel Concert Series explores the historical, theological, and civil rights connections of the African-American spiritual. Music Director Heinrich Christensen leads the King’s Chapel Choir in a program that includes classic and newly written arrangements of beloved spirtuals. Discover examples of poetry from the Harlem Renaissance, and Robert Sirota’s original “Spiritual for Mother Emanuel,” […]

Boston Jazz Fest
The Boston Jazz Fest blends art and soul in one of the country’s most unique neighborhoods, the revitalized Boston Seaport. The festival was founded in 2011 . Celebrating t he great variety and influences of such music, Boston Jazz Festival has always attracted and welcomed a diverse community and an international array of artists.
